Simple Accommodations


I enjoy living in simple accommodations. I have been living in a cabin at the Sierra Friends Center for nearly 12 months. Our cabins are small, sleeping between 2 and 5 people. During the winter months we warm our cabins via wood fire stoves.

I will enjoy living in the mountains near Ben Lomond. I have been to Ben Lomond, for the spring quarterly, and was taken aback by the majesty and beauty I saw while hiking on the Quaker Center property. I am excited to experience, again, the serenity and sense of wonder that I felt among the redwoods, listening to the wind as it rustles the canopy and the birds chattering throughout the forest.

I have found sanctuary in nature at times in the past. I particularly like taking my guitar into the woods and playing along with the other sounds and songs I hear. I also like to sit in quiet reflection, or walk quietly, among animals and natural forms such as streams, mountains, lakes, ponds, and rivers.

The only difficulty that I foresee would relate to accessing town. Here at the Sierra Friends Center, I very infrequently venture to town. I have been able to work up the stamina to bike to the nearest town, which involves a decent uphill stretch. I believe that I will work up to good enough condition to enjoy the ride from and returning to Ben Lomond.
